A collection of "new" buzzwords have been circulating about the office: 
"x-frames" (or "Bassett's frames"), "xvcl," "cross-cutting concerns," 
and "aspect oriented programming." Some of the XVCL concepts can be 
handled by Leo's clones. But I am not sure about the ability to script 
the generation of near clones ... or "adapting frames" to add the 
specialized code that certain objects may need. Can this be done 
currently or does something need to be added?
